Dumpster rental involves renting a large container created to handle and dispose of waste materials. These containers are flexible and can handle a variety of waste types, from home scrap to building and construction particles. Renting a dumpster offers a practical and efficient way to deal with waste without the hassle of frequent journeys to the land fill or recycling center.

Why Consider Dumpster Rental?

Convenience: The convenience of dumpster rental is unequaled. Instead of dealing with various bags of garbage or making multiple journeys to the dump, a dumpster rental provides a central area for waste disposal. This can be particularly helpful for large tasks where waste accumulates quickly.

Economical: Renting a dumpster is typically more cost-effective than other garbage disposal approaches. Typically, you pay a flat cost for the rental, which includes shipment, pickup, and disposal. This can be more affordable compared to several trips to a garbage dump or employing a waste disposal service that charges by volume or weight.

Effectiveness: With a dumpster rental, the waste management procedure becomes more efficient. Having a dumpster on-site enables you to get rid of waste as it builds up, keeping your work area organized and minimizing interruptions to your job. This organization can boost efficiency and security.

Understanding Dumpster Rental Costs

The cost of dumpster rental can vary based upon a number of factors, including the size of the dumpster, the rental period, and the kind of waste. Here are key elements that affect the cost:

Size of the Dumpster: Larger dumpsters normally feature a higher rental fee. To avoid spending for unused capability, select a dumpster size that matches your needs.

Rental Period: The length of time you need the dumpster can affect the cost. Many rental companies provide a basic rental duration, with surcharges for extending the leasing.

Type of Waste: Certain types of waste, such as harmful materials or electronic devices, might sustain additional fees or require special handling. Talk to your rental business about any constraints or additional charges for particular waste types.

Place: Costs can also vary based upon your location. Urban locations might have higher rental fees compared to rural areas due to increased disposal costs and transport charges.

How to Rent a Dumpster - Renting a dumpster is a simple procedure. Here's a step-by-step guide to guarantee a smooth experience:

Identify Your Needs: Assess your project's scope to pick the proper dumpster size and rental duration.

Research Study Rental Companies: Look for reliable dumpster rental companies, such as Treasure Valley Bins, in your location. Compare rates, checked out reviews, and ask about additional charges or services.

Ask for a Quote: Contact rental business to get quotes based upon your needs. Inquire about included services, such as shipment, pickup, and disposal.

Schedule Delivery: Once you've picked a business and agreed on terms, schedule a shipment time for the dumpster. Make sure there is sufficient space for the dumpster and that it is positioned in a practical place.

Fill the Dumpster: As you fill the dumpster, be mindful of weight limitations and prohibited items. Straining the dumpster or disposing of limited products can result in surcharges.

Set up Pickup: When your job is total or the dumpster is complete, call the rental business to arrange for pickup. The company will then transfer the dumpster to the appropriate disposal center.
